BRIEF SCOPE OF WORK (This is for information Only) Scope of Work The contractor shall provide all labor, materials, equipment, and supervision necessary to perform the following: Qty 1 - Electronic Key Management System (EKMS) 180 Locked Key Positions

EKMS must be expandable into a networked system for campus wide key management future needs

System must secure key rings with metal-on-metal connection for durability and tamper resistance no plastic material will be acceptable

EKMS must incorporate a glass or polycarbonate door for security and visual verification and audit of key positions

Must be able to hold minimally 40,000 users per system

Must have a minimum 7 capacitive touch screen for highly visible, accurate input

EKMS must be supplied with a Card Reader capable of reading the VA Sheridan Health Care System Access Cards for secure use in accessing the EKMS.

EKMS must be supplied with Software to manage all data input, reporting, user data, and other EKMS controls software to be web-based for accessibility from any device.

EKMS software must be capable of fully integrating into the existing Gallagher Security access control system software.

EKMS must be supplied with Locking Steel Cable Seals and Plastic Identification Tags numbered to represent/correlate their position within the EKMS.

EKMS must be supplied with battery backup and be fully functional for a minimum of 4 hours if power is lost to the system.

Tasks and Deliverables

EKMS must be installed by a certified installation team certified by the EKMS manufacturer.

Professional services must include the mounting of the EKMS on the selected wall location, properly anchored for safety and durability and fully assembled to operating performance expectations specified above.

Professional Services must also include the installation of on-prem software, software set up and integration into the Gallagher PACS, and a minimum of 2 hours of software training for the VA Sheridan Health Care System software administrator.

All EKMS bidders must have EKMS management software approved on the VA s OIT TRM Website.

All elements of the installation and professional services shall be coordinated through the awarded contractor s project

Applicable Standards and Requirements a. ANSI/BHMA Grade 1 or equivalent hardware for locks and cylinders b. Industry-standard cybersecurity measures for system communications and data storage. c. Compliance with any federal or organizational security policies related to physical access and audit logging. d. Safety regulations for installation and operation of electronic cabinets.

Acceptance Criteria a. EKMS must allow precise tracking of each key, including removal and return logs. b. System must integrate seamlessly with access control systems and generate automated alerts for overdue keys. c. All deliverables (hardware, software, documentation, and training) completed and approved by the organization.

Special Considerations a. Emergency offline access procedures must be defined. b. Spare parts and failover protocols must be included to maintain operation 24/7 c. All system configurations and keys are considered sensitive and handled per security protocols Manufacturer/Distributor shall have three years documented experience in similar project supply and management, installation and servicing of Federal/State/Local government accounts.

Contractor must have warranty/service support available (local or via phone) within normal working hours of VA Sheridan Health Care System operations.

It is the preference of VA Sheridan Health Care System that the EKMS and supporting services be available on a GSA contract vehicle for ease of procurement and future expansion.

Two-year standard warranty on all materials
